Management Consulting - The Woodlands, Texas, United States
Our History: Based in Houston, Texas the ECI executive management team has over 100 years of collective business and consulting experience in more than 20 countries and in industries as diverse as health care, manufacturing, transportation, yacht building and consumer products. This team understands the unique needs facing business today and has the capability to respond quickly to business issues.Our Mission: Dedicate our most valuable resources (our people), to understanding a company's specific needs and tailor our service offering (from analysis to delivery) to deliver targeted solutions to meet our clients specific needs.